1. Variety and origin

Coffee beans of different varieties and origins have obvious differences in the market. Generally speaking, Arabica and Robusta are the two main varieties. Arabica is widely recognized for its higher quality and more complex taste, and usually has a higher price tag. In contrast, Robusta has a stronger bitter taste and occupies a certain share in the low-end market.

In addition, the origin also has an important impact on the price of coffee beans. Some famous origins, such as Brazil, Colombia and Ethiopia, are considered golden producing areas for coffee beans due to their unique climate and soil conditions. Coffee beans produced in these places are usually sold at high prices.

2. Coffee Grade and Processing

In the market, coffee beans are usually classified according to their quality grades. High-quality coffee beans tend to have larger and uniform particle size, no defects and uniform color. In contrast, low-quality coffee beans may have problems such as uneven size, insect infestation or mold.

In addition, the processing method will also affect the price of coffee beans. Dry processing (Natural) and wet processing (Washed) are the two main methods. Dry processing is simpler and more direct, but it is easy to cause flavor instability; wet processing requires more time and labor investment, and usually produces a better taste.

3. Supply and demand relationship and market trends

Supply and demand is one of the important factors that determine the price of coffee beans. If there is insufficient supply or a surge in demand, the price of coffee beans tends to rise. Conversely, if there is an oversupply or a drop in demand, the price may fall.

In addition, market trends can also have an impact on coffee bean prices. For example, in certain periods, coffee beans from a particular variety or origin may be sought after for their unique flavor, causing their prices to soar. However, in other periods, there may be market saturation and increased competition.

4. Brand and marketing strategy

Brand and marketing strategies are also important factors affecting the price of coffee beans. Well-known and well-reputed brands are usually able to sell their products at higher prices, and consumers are willing to pay more for them. In addition, some specialty coffee shops attract consumers by cooperating with specific farms and offering limited edition products, and sell them at higher prices.

5. Evaluation and certification

Evaluation and certification organizations play an important role in determining the quality and true value of coffee beans. For example, the rating system of the International Coffee Association (SCA) can help consumers understand the quality level of coffee beans. In addition, some certification marks, such as organic certification and fair trade certification, can also provide consumers with information about the production process and social responsibility of coffee beans.
